Average Electricians Salary in Rockford, IL
Electricians in Rockford, Illinois, command an impressive average annual salary of $80,040, significantly surpassing the national average of $69,280. This elevated pay scale is often influenced by local demand, the complexity of electrical projects within the region, and the specific skill sets required by employers in the Rockford area.
Executive Summary
- Average Salary: $80,040 per year.
- Growth Trend: Salaries have shifted 2.7% ↘ over the last 5 years.
- Top Earners: Senior professionals (90th percentile) earn up to $103,960.
- Outlook: With a total local workforce of 430 electricians and a Location Quotient of 0.63, Rockford presents a market with a slightly lower concentration of these professionals compared to the national average. While not a hub of extreme demand, the existing workforce suggests a stable, ongoing need for skilled electricians to maintain and develop the region's infrastructure.

Electricians Salary Distribution in Rockford, IL
The career path for electricians in Rockford, like elsewhere, typically involves significant salary progression based on experience. Entry-level positions will naturally command lower salaries, while seasoned professionals with specialized certifications and a proven track record can expect to earn substantially more, with higher percentile gaps indicating robust opportunities for advancement.
| Experience Level | Market Percentile | Annual Wage | Hourly Rate |
|---|---|---|---|
| ApprenticeLearning trade under supervision. Classroom + OJT. | 10% (Entry) | $47,520 | $22.8 |
| JourneymanLicensed/Certified. Works independently on standard tasks. | 25% (Junior) | $60,030 | $28.9 |
| Senior TechnicianHandles complex installations & troubleshooting. | 50% (Median) | $80,470 | $38.7 |
| Foreman / MasterSupervises crews, handles permits & code compliance. | 75% (Senior) | $100,050 | $48.1 |
| SuperintendentSite management, business owner, or master tradesman. | 90% (Expert) | $103,960 | $50 |

Methodology: Salary data is derived from the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) OEWS 2024 release. Figures represent gross pay before taxes. Analysis includes 430 employees in the Rockford, IL area with a job density of 3.058 per 1,000 jobs. Cost of Living data is estimated based on state and metro averages.
